A theatrical installation for the eyes, ears, nose, mouth, skin and heart.
Following their successful collaboration on the alchemical laboratory BALSAM, which was also staged at Cultura Nova, Zefiro Torna and Laika are once again joining forces for a performance that sets the senses spinning at full speed. HYPERSENSES, a co-production by Cultura Nova, subtly throws the brain off balance and immerses you in an intense trance where nothing is what it seems.
The source of inspiration for HYPERSENSES is ‘The Lady and the Unicorn’ – one of the most fascinating series of tapestries from the 15th century. The artwork is regarded as an allegory of the five senses, yet comprises six tapestries. The final piece in the series alludes to a mysterious sense: the so-called ‘sense of the heart’.
Drawing on this historical depiction, HYPERSENSES explores the sensory experience of the present. In an age of sensory overload and mental noise, this multisensory musical performance invites us to pause for a moment and reflect attentively on what we are experiencing. Can flavours become audible, colours tangible and smells visible? In HYPERSENSES, images, flavours, smells and textures merge with live electro-acoustic music, whilst sonological layers blend with enchanting melodies from the 15th century.
During this new, multifaceted sensory theatre experience, small bites will be offered for you to sample. This is not a full meal
